排课系统帮助中心

帮助中心的内容来源于网友整理,或由人工智能生成,使用过程中请以实际操作为准

排课软件网络性能优化技术方案

在现代教育信息化快速发展的背景下,排课系统作为学校教学管理的重要组成部分,其网络性能直接影响用户体验与系统稳定性。锦中排课系统针对高并发访问、数据传输效率以及服务器响应速度等问题,采用了一系列网络性能优化技术,确保系统在复杂网络环境下仍能保持高效稳定运行。

 

首先,为了应对多用户同时访问带来的压力,系统采用了基于分布式架构的负载均衡技术。通过部署多个应用服务器,并结合智能调度算法,将用户请求合理分配到各个节点,有效避免单点故障,提高系统的可用性和扩展性。同时,负载均衡器还具备健康检查功能,能够自动检测并隔离异常节点,进一步保障服务连续性。

排课系统帮助中心

 

其次,为减少网络带宽消耗,提升数据传输效率,系统引入了高效的缓存机制。通过在客户端与服务器之间设置多级缓存策略,如浏览器缓存、CDN缓存和服务器端缓存,有效降低重复请求对后端系统的压力。对于高频访问的数据,如课程表、教师信息等,系统会将其缓存至本地或内存中,实现快速响应,从而显著提升用户体验。

 

数据压缩技术也是网络性能优化的重要手段之一。系统支持多种数据格式的压缩算法,如Gzip、Brotli等,在保证数据完整性的前提下,大幅减小传输体积。特别是在处理大量结构化数据时,通过压缩可有效降低网络延迟,提高整体吞吐量。此外,系统还支持动态选择压缩方式,根据网络状况和设备类型进行自适应调整,以达到最佳性能。

 

网络协议层面的优化同样不可忽视。系统采用HTTP/2和HTTPS协议,利用多路复用、头部压缩和加密传输等特性,提升了通信效率和安全性。同时,通过预加载、连接池等机制,减少建立新连接的开销,提高资源获取速度。对于移动端用户,系统还优化了RESTful API设计,使其更符合移动网络环境下的低带宽和高延迟特点。

 

在数据库访问方面,系统通过连接池技术优化数据库连接,避免频繁创建和销毁连接带来的性能损耗。同时,采用读写分离策略,将查询操作与写入操作分离开来,减轻主数据库的压力,提高整体响应速度。此外,系统还引入了异步处理机制,将非关键操作如日志记录、通知推送等放入后台队列,确保核心业务流程不受影响。

网络优化

 

网络监控与分析工具的集成,为性能优化提供了有力支撑。系统内置了实时网络流量监控模块,能够对请求响应时间、错误率、带宽使用情况等关键指标进行统计分析。通过这些数据,开发团队可以及时发现瓶颈并进行针对性优化。同时,系统支持日志采集与分析,便于排查问题和优化系统配置。

 

对于跨区域部署的场景,系统支持边缘计算与内容分发网络(CDN)技术,将部分计算任务下沉到靠近用户的边缘节点,减少数据传输距离,提升响应速度。同时,借助CDN分发静态资源,如图片、CSS、JS文件等,进一步降低主服务器负担,提高全局访问效率。

 

总体而言,锦中排课系统通过多层次的网络性能优化技术,实现了高并发、低延迟、高可靠的服务能力。这些技术不仅提升了系统的整体性能,也为用户带来了更加流畅和稳定的使用体验。未来,系统将持续关注网络技术的发展趋势,不断引入新的优化手段,以满足日益增长的教育信息化需求。

本站部分内容及素材来源于互联网,由AI智能生成,如有侵权或言论不当,联系必删!